Bettor:


plunger is an excellent device for resolving plumbing problems. It is utilized to clear obstructions in bathrooms, kitchen area sinks, as well as various other drains pipes in your home. There are different types of plungers for managing various types of drain blockages so you must have various types and sizes of bettor relying on the one that fits your drains pipes. There are 2 major types of plunger: the flange as well as the mug. Each of these has its details applications for clearing drain blockages.
A basin wrench: this is another tool that ought to be in every house. When doing plumbing repair services, it might be essential to loosen up screws and also sink plumbing components. The basin wrench makes this possible as well as is also used to tighten nuts also. This wrench has a head that pivots at the back and front. This helps to reach smaller nuts or hold the tap handles and also pipelines.

Pliers:


The type of pliers suggested for plumbing is the tongue-and-groove pliers. They are made use of to tighten and loosen nuts as well as screws. They can additionally be manipulated to hold nuts and bolts in place and use to hold as well as choose products. Pliers are extremely beneficial tools for do it yourself plumbings.

Auger:


This is additionally referred to as a drain snake and also is made use of for clearing drain clogs. This tool is put into blocked drains pipes to take out obstructions and also substances from the drain. You put it in the drain and also spin it to break clogs right into tinier little bits for easy cleaning.

Teflon tape:


This is also commonly called plumber's tape. It is utilized to tightly secure heap joints and also suitable. The tapes remain in rolls reduced to details dimensions and also sizes. It is an impenetrable seal and due to this, it can be utilized to hold back leaks till professional help arrives.

Signs You Need to Call an Emergency Plumber


Most people don’t anticipate having a plumbing problem. After all, your home’s piping is probably the last thing on your mind, even as you wash your hands, flush the toilet, and take a shower. If you think you’re having an emergency, call a plumber as soon as possible.


TOP 10 REASONS TO CALL AN EMERGENCY PLUMBER


  • Gurgling sounds: Something could be blocking your sewer line if the toilet gurgles when you drain the bathtub, or if you hear gurgling from the sink while the washing machine runs. Call an emergency plumber before the problem develops into a backed-up sewer!


  • Stubborn toilet clog: If a foreign object has lodged itself in the drainpipe, a plunger will only get you so far. An emergency plumber has more advanced tools and techniques to clear stubborn toilet clogs.


  • Shower or sink won’t drain: You may find that you can’t clear a stopped-up sink or shower drain with the tools available to you. To get things flowing again, call a plumber for drain cleaning services.


  • Sounds of water running: If you hear water running through the pipes while no one is using the plumbing, there could be a leak somewhere. You need expert leak detection to locate and fix the source of the problem before it causes any more harm.


  • Sewage odor: Be wary of bad smells with no apparent source. A broken sewer vent or pipe could be to blame, which is not only unpleasant but could also cause environmental and health issues. Professional sewer repair should set things right again.


  • Low water pressure: Sometimes, you can blame a lack of water flow on a clogged aerator. Unscrew this from the faucet and soak it in vinegar to remove mineral deposits. If the problem persists, call a professional for help.


  • Frozen pipes: Low water pressure in the winter could be caused by a frozen pipe. You must act fast to prevent the pipe from bursting and potentially causing significant water damage.


  • Burst or dripping pipes: If you’re too late, and a frozen pipe has burst, don’t panic—turn the main water shut-off valve to stop the flow of water and prevent property damage until an emergency plumber arrives.


  • No hot water: A problem with your water heater can make a hot shower suddenly turn ice-cold. Fortunately, an emergency plumber can perform the repair you need to restore your supply of hot water.


  • Leaking fixture or hose: If you see water flowing out from under the dishwasher, washing machine, or ice maker, the hose behind the appliance may have sprung a leak. See if you can tighten the connection to stop the dripping. Otherwise, turn off the water and call an emergency plumber.
